How Corporate Writing Training Improves Clarity and Reduces Miscommunication
When teams struggle with unclear writing, confusion spreads quickly. Corporate writing training addresses this issue by teaching employees how to structure content logically, eliminate ambiguity, and communicate key points with confidence. This improvement reduces costly misunderstandings and accelerates project timelines. As employees adopt the principles learned through corporate writing training, communication becomes more efficient across all levels of the organization.
A major advantage of corporate writing training is its focus on audience awareness. Many professionals write from their own perspective, forgetting that readers may have different knowledge levels or expectations. Corporate writing training teaches writers to anticipate questions, provide context, and ensure the message supports readers’ needs. This shift in mindset leads to more effective communication and a smoother workflow.
